Graduate Medical Technologist:
Non-certified applicants who meet the basic eligibility requirements can be temporarily appointed for one full year as a Graduate Medical Technologist. If you wish to be considered as a Graduate Medical Technologist, please indicate this intent when completing the online assessment questionnaire.

General:
This Medical Technologist position is Microbiology specific and the incumbent will rotate through various areas in the department, such as: Bacteriology, Molecular Biology, Immunology, Mycology, Parasitology, Serolgy, and Virology.
